Ancient Greek tutoring covers foundational grammar, vocabulary, and translation skills, with progression from Attic Greek fundamentals to reading classical texts like Homer's works and Platonic dialogues. Tutors help students master the Greek alphabet, noun declensions, verb conjugations, and syntax while building reading comprehension and cultural context for ancient texts. The curriculum adapts based on whether you're preparing for AP Classics, college-level coursework, or independent study.
Students typically struggle with the complex case system (nominative, genitive, dative, accusative, vocative), which differs significantly from English grammar, and the variety of verb forms and tenses. Memorizing vocabulary and understanding how word order functions differently than in English also present challenges. A personalized tutor can break down these concepts systematically, using targeted practice to build confidence with declensions and conjugations.
Expert tutors develop translation skills by teaching students to identify grammatical structures first, then build meaning from context and syntax rather than word-for-word translation. Regular practice with authentic texts—starting with simpler passages and progressing to complex philosophical or epic works—builds fluency and confidence. Tutors also teach strategies for handling unfamiliar vocabulary and ambiguous constructions that appear in classical texts.

Tutors typically use a combination of classical textbooks (like Athenaze or Reading Greek), authentic ancient texts, grammar references, and vocabulary building tools. Many also incorporate digital resources, practice worksheets, and guided translations tailored to your level.
